Linux Tip of the Day - Use bmon for Bandwidth Monitoring

Jan 29, 2017

I recently was trying to upload several terabytes of data over to AWS' S3 file storage. Given that inbound transfers to S3 are actually free, this wasn't as pricey as it might seem. The transfer seemed slow so Nick suggested using Bandwidth Monitoring software, an obvious thing, but something I didn't even know existed. The tool Nick recommended was bmon.

Install it as follows:

sudo apt-get install bmon

Start it as follows:
